I am embedding a flash movie into my page, and I have an extra parameter I need to add in between the tags, so that the flash file will pick up my xml information.
The problem is in Tiny Mice, the parameter doesnt save at all, its like the engine disregards the extra parameter. I tried to add it as an html blob and even put in the {literal}{/literal} tags surrounding it in the flash code, but to no avail, it just doesn't accept it.
I can put it in the html code outside the flash file, but not inside, which is unfortunately what it must have to run.
This is on 10.3, any guidance would be helpful.

Re: Flash Parameter Question
Fixed it for the moment. Seems Timy Mice doesnt like the '=' sign in a parameter.
So I created a user and made it non-tiny mice for the entry, and put it into an html blob and it worked.
